Charities regulator to remain in place

AAP

Powered by

The federal government has abandoned plans to abolish the national charities regulator.

The plan to shut down the Australian Charities and Not-for-profits Commission had been in the works since 2013 in a bid to cut red-tape but the coalition put the proposal to bed on Friday.

"The government's consulted with, and listened to, all interested stakeholders ... there is sufficient support for the retention of the ACNC," Social Services Minister Christian Porter said in a statement.
